Written by Neil Gaiman Art by Mike Dringenberg & Various Cover Dave McKean
During Morpheus’ incarceration, three dreams escaped the Dreaming and are now loose in the waking world. At the same time, a young woman named Rose Walker is searching for her little brother. As their stories converge, a vortex is discovered that could destroy all dreamers, and the world itself. Collects THE SANDMAN #9-16. This volume features a new introduction by Kelly Sue DeConnick.
Publisher: DC Comics Number of pages: 232
